What is hex #05F5C3 Color?

Sea Green (Crayola) (Hex code: 05F5C3) Thumbnail

The color name of hex code #05F5C3 is Sea Green (Crayola). The RGB values are (5, 245, 195) which means it is composed of 1% red, 55% green and 44% blue. The CMYK color codes, used in printers, are C:98 M:0 Y:20 K:4. In the HSV/HSB scale, #05F5C3 has a hue of 168°, 98% saturation and a brightness value of 96%.

Complementary Palette

The complement of #05F5C3 is #F50537 which is called Red (Munsell). Complementary colors are those found at the opposite ends of the color wheel. Thus, as per the RGB system, the best contrast to #05F5C3 color is offered by #F50537. The complementary color palette is easiest to use and work with. Studies have shown that contrasting color palette is the best way to grab a viewer's attention.

Split-Complementary Palette

As per the RGB color wheel, the split-complementary colors of #05F5C3 are #F505AF (Fashion Fuchsia) and #F54B05 (Tangelo). A split-complementary color palette consists of the main color along with those on either side (30°) of the complementary color. Based on our research, usage of split-complementary palettes is on the rise online, especially in graphics and web sites designs. It may be because it is not as contrasting as the complementary color palette and, hence, results in a combination which is pleasant to the eyes.
